3.96 / 5.00 20,984 ViewsThis has been in the works for quite some time, and now I think it's an opportune time to officially announce the Newgrounds New York City Meet-Up 2010.
Who: NGers.
When: This will be a 2-day meet-up. The tentative dates for this meet so far are Saturday, March 13, 2010 and Sunday, March 14, 2010. If you're coming from way, way out of the New York Metropolitan Area and need a hotel room, then you are going to be responsible for booking it yourself. I really wish I could accommodate people at my place, but that is very, very unlikely, unfortunately.
Where: NYC, of course. I'm probably going to make the initial meetup site at Bryant Park, close to the entrance on the South East side of 42nd Street and 6th Avenue. There are a number of places I could take everyone to afterwards, and of course I'm not limited to these: Central Park, Chelsea Piers, South Street Seaport, the Brooklyn Heights Promenade, the Transit Museum, the Museum of Sex (18+ only), Coney Island (the NY Aquarium is there, but whether we go or not depends on everyone's budget), etc. A Staten Island Ferry ride would probably also be good, especially for people who don't live anywhere near NYC.
What: Although I'm not going to enforce any age restrictions for this meet, it would be nice if the majority of people who showed up to this are at least 18 years old. If you need a reason for that, here it is: as aforementioned, there is a possibility that I might take everyone to the Museum of Sex on 5th Avenue (current admission fee: $14.50 + tax), which has an adults only admission policy.
I've lived in NYC all my life, so I'm familiar with the overall geography of all 5 boroughs, mass transit, and numerous places of interest. The point of this thread for me is to get an idea of who's going, to answer any questions or address any concerns you have, and to brainstorm as many ideas as possible for potential meetup activities. As a native New Yorker, I have a lot in mind, but I also want to hear from everyone else here.
Also, I recommend bringing at least $50-$100 regardless of where you're coming from, mainly to cover food, transportation and other activity-related expenses (bowling, museum-dwelling...basically that kind of stuff).
